What affects the price

When you are looking at garage door repair costs, several variables shape the final bill. The complexity of the mechanical issue is the biggest factor, as replacing a single torsion spring is a very different task than realigning a bent track or swapping out a damaged panel. The type of materials used for your door, the brand of your opener system, and the specific labor required all play a role in the total. About this service

The bottom seal is the rubber or vinyl strip attached to the lowest section of your garage door. It is the most common part to wear out because it hits the concrete every time the door closes. Replacing it prevents moisture from seeping into the garage and causing floor damage. Prices are typically based on the door width and the specific type of retainer track you have.
